| JobSupport |  | 0% |  | 0% | 329 | 329 | 423 | 423 | 89 | 89 | 1 | 1 |
| CancellableContinuationImpl |  | 0% |  | 0% | 160 | 160 | 217 | 217 | 51 | 51 | 1 | 1 |
| EventLoopImplBase |  | 0% |  | 0% | 81 | 81 | 122 | 122 | 21 | 21 | 1 | 1 |
| CommonPool |  | 0% |  | 0% | 44 | 44 | 52 | 52 | 17 | 17 | 1 | 1 |
| DefaultExecutor |  | 0% |  | 0% | 43 | 43 | 64 | 64 | 11 | 11 | 1 | 1 |
| JobSupport.Finishing |  | 0% |  | 0% | 30 | 30 | 43 | 43 | 15 | 15 | 1 | 1 |
| CoroutineContextKt |  | 0% |  | 0% | 30 | 30 | 39 | 39 | 9 | 9 | 1 | 1 |
| DispatchedTask |  | 0% |  | 0% | 21 | 21 | 38 | 38 | 6 | 6 | 1 | 1 |
| ExecutorCoroutineDispatcherImpl |  | 0% |  | 0% | 24 | 24 | 36 | 36 | 12 | 12 | 1 | 1 |
| EventLoopImplBase.DelayedTask |  | 0% |  | 0% | 26 | 26 | 30 | 30 | 10 | 10 | 1 | 1 |
| EventLoop |  | 0% |  | 0% | 32 | 32 | 31 | 31 | 16 | 16 | 1 | 1 |
| DispatchedTaskKt |  | 0% |  | 0% | 22 | 22 | 39 | 39 | 7 | 7 | 1 | 1 |
| CancellableContinuationKt |  | 0% |  | 0% | 15 | 15 | 17 | 17 | 7 | 7 | 1 | 1 |
| BlockingCoroutine |  | 0% |  | 0% | 16 | 16 | 22 | 22 | 4 | 4 | 1 | 1 |
| CoroutineScopeKt |  | 0% |  | 0% | 16 | 16 | 15 | 15 | 12 | 12 | 1 | 1 |
| CoroutineId |  | 0% |  | 0% | 8 | 8 | 19 | 19 | 5 | 5 | 1 | 1 |
| TimeoutKt |  | 0% |  | 0% | 11 | 11 | 23 | 23 | 6 | 6 | 1 | 1 |
| ThreadState |  | 0% |  | 0% | 16 | 16 | 29 | 29 | 5 | 5 | 1 | 1 |
| ThreadContextElementKt |  | 0% |  | 0% | 10 | 10 | 4 | 4 | 6 | 6 | 1 | 1 |
| JobCancellationException |  | 0% |  | 0% | 15 | 15 | 17 | 17 | 6 | 6 | 1 | 1 |
| AbstractCoroutine |  | 0% |  | 0% | 17 | 17 | 26 | 26 | 13 | 13 | 1 | 1 |
| DispatchedCoroutine |  | 0% |  | 0% | 15 | 15 | 24 | 24 | 6 | 6 | 1 | 1 |
| AbstractTimeSourceKt |  | 0% |  | 0% | 20 | 20 | 16 | 16 | 11 | 11 | 1 | 1 |
| AwaitAll |  | 0% |  | 0% | 4 | 4 | 15 | 15 | 2 | 2 | 1 | 1 |
| JobKt |  | 0% | | n/a | 23 | 23 | 1 | 1 | 23 | 23 | 1 | 1 |
| CompletionStateKt |  | 0% |  | 0% | 8 | 8 | 13 | 13 | 4 | 4 | 1 | 1 |
| DebugKt |  | 0% |  | 0% | 15 | 15 | 14 | 14 | 7 | 7 | 1 | 1 |
| CompletedContinuation |  | 0% |  | 0% | 7 | 7 | 11 | 11 | 4 | 4 | 1 | 1 |
| AwaitAll.AwaitAllNode |  | 0% |  | 0% | 11 | 11 | 13 | 13 | 6 | 6 | 1 | 1 |
| CoroutineStart |  | 0% |  | 0% | 11 | 11 | 17 | 17 | 4 | 4 | 1 | 1 |
| UndispatchedCoroutine |  | 0% |  | 0% | 7 | 7 | 19 | 19 | 4 | 4 | 1 | 1 |
| DebugStringsKt |  | 0% |  | 0% | 5 | 5 | 6 | 6 | 3 | 3 | 1 | 1 |
| NodeList |  | 0% |  | 0% | 7 | 7 | 15 | 15 | 5 | 5 | 1 | 1 |
| AwaitKt |  | 0% |  | 0% | 7 | 7 | 4 | 4 | 4 | 4 | 1 | 1 |
| ThreadPoolDispatcherKt |  | 0% |  | 0% | 6 | 6 | 8 | 8 | 3 | 3 | 1 | 1 |
| CoroutineExceptionHandlerKt |  | 0% |  | 0% | 5 | 5 | 15 | 15 | 3 | 3 | 1 | 1 |
| JobImpl |  | 0% |  | 0% | 11 | 11 | 10 | 10 | 6 | 6 | 1 | 1 |
| JobSupport.children.new Function2() {...} |  | 0% |  | 0% | 4 | 4 | 7 | 7 | 1 | 1 | 1 | 1 |
| ResumeAwaitOnCompletion |  | 0% |  | 0% | 6 | 6 | 9 | 9 | 2 | 2 | 1 | 1 |
| YieldKt |  | 0% |  | 0% | 7 | 7 | 12 | 12 | 1 | 1 | 1 | 1 |
| DelayKt |  | 0% |  | 0% | 10 | 10 | 9 | 9 | 5 | 5 | 1 | 1 |
| JobSupportKt |  | 0% |  | 0% | 6 | 6 | 9 | 9 | 3 | 3 | 1 | 1 |
| Job.DefaultImpls |  | 0% | | n/a | 8 | 8 | 8 | 8 | 8 | 8 | 1 | 1 |
| CompletableDeferredKt |  | 0% | | 0% | 5 | 5 | 3 | 3 | 4 | 4 | 1 | 1 |
| CoroutineDispatcher |  | 0% | | n/a | 9 | 9 | 10 | 10 | 9 | 9 | 1 | 1 |
| BuildersKt |  | 0% | | n/a | 8 | 8 | 1 | 1 | 8 | 8 | 1 | 1 |
| JobNode |  | 0% | | 0% | 8 | 8 | 6 | 6 | 7 | 7 | 1 | 1 |
| MainCoroutineDispatcher |  | 0% |  | 0% | 6 | 6 | 9 | 9 | 3 | 3 | 1 | 1 |
| InterruptibleKt |  | 0% | | n/a | 3 | 3 | 12 | 12 | 3 | 3 | 1 | 1 |
| NonCancellable |  | 0% | | n/a | 15 | 15 | 15 | 15 | 15 | 15 | 1 | 1 |
| SupervisorKt |  | 0% | | 0% | 5 | 5 | 6 | 6 | 4 | 4 | 1 | 1 |
| ExecutorsKt |  | 0% |  | 0% | 7 | 7 | 3 | 3 | 3 | 3 | 1 | 1 |
| JobSupport.AwaitContinuation |  | 0% |  | 0% | 6 | 6 | 8 | 8 | 3 | 3 | 1 | 1 |
| CoroutineExceptionHandlerImplKt |  | 0% | | 0% | 3 | 3 | 12 | 12 | 2 | 2 | 1 | 1 |
| CompletedExceptionally |  | 0% | | n/a | 5 | 5 | 8 | 8 | 5 | 5 | 1 | 1 |
| ThreadLocalEventLoop |  | 0% | | 0% | 6 | 6 | 7 | 7 | 5 | 5 | 1 | 1 |
| EventLoopImplPlatform |  | 0% |  | 0% | 8 | 8 | 8 | 8 | 3 | 3 | 1 | 1 |
| TimeoutCancellationException |  | 0% | | 0% | 4 | 4 | 5 | 5 | 3 | 3 | 1 | 1 |
| CompletableDeferredImpl |  | 0% | | n/a | 8 | 8 | 10 | 10 | 8 | 8 | 1 | 1 |
| AwaitAll.DisposeHandlersOnCancel |  | 0% | | n/a | 4 | 4 | 5 | 5 | 4 | 4 | 1 | 1 |
| EventLoopImplBase.DelayedResumeTask |  | 0% | | n/a | 3 | 3 | 5 | 5 | 3 | 3 | 1 | 1 |
| CancelledContinuation |  | 0% | | 0% | 3 | 3 | 4 | 4 | 2 | 2 | 1 | 1 |
| TimeoutCoroutine |  | 0% | | n/a | 3 | 3 | 6 | 6 | 3 | 3 | 1 | 1 |
| EventLoop_commonKt |  | 0% |  | 0% | 5 | 5 | 8 | 8 | 3 | 3 | 1 | 1 |
| InvokeOnCancel |  | 0% | | n/a | 3 | 3 | 6 | 6 | 3 | 3 | 1 | 1 |
| Empty |  | 0% | | 0% | 5 | 5 | 3 | 3 | 4 | 4 | 1 | 1 |
| Deferred.DefaultImpls |  | 0% | | n/a | 5 | 5 | 2 | 2 | 5 | 5 | 1 | 1 |
| ChildJob.DefaultImpls |  | 0% | | n/a | 5 | 5 | 2 | 2 | 5 | 5 | 1 | 1 |
| CancelFutureOnCancel |  | 0% | | 0% | 4 | 4 | 4 | 4 | 3 | 3 | 1 | 1 |
| CompletableDeferred.DefaultImpls |  | 0% | | n/a | 5 | 5 | 2 | 2 | 5 | 5 | 1 | 1 |
| CompletableJob.DefaultImpls |  | 0% | | n/a | 5 | 5 | 2 | 2 | 5 | 5 | 1 | 1 |
| ParentJob.DefaultImpls |  | 0% | | n/a | 5 | 5 | 2 | 2 | 5 | 5 | 1 | 1 |
| JobSupport.ChildCompletion |  | 0% | | n/a | 2 | 2 | 8 | 8 | 2 | 2 | 1 | 1 |
| ResumeUndispatchedRunnable |  | 0% | | n/a | 2 | 2 | 5 | 5 | 2 | 2 | 1 | 1 |
| DisposableFutureHandle |  | 0% | | n/a | 3 | 3 | 4 | 4 | 3 | 3 | 1 | 1 |
| CoroutineName |  | 0% | | n/a | 3 | 3 | 4 | 4 | 3 | 3 | 1 | 1 |
| RemoveOnCancel |  | 0% | | n/a | 3 | 3 | 3 | 3 | 3 | 3 | 1 | 1 |
| ExceptionsKt |  |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| DisposeOnCancel |  | 0% | | n/a | 3 | 3 | 3 | 3 | 3 | 3 | 1 | 1 |
| InvokeOnCancelling |  | 0% | | 0% | 3 | 3 | 6 | 6 | 2 | 2 | 1 | 1 |
| ResumeOnCompletion |  |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| ChildHandleNode |  | 0% | | n/a | 4 | 4 | 6 | 6 | 4 | 4 | 1 | 1 |
| ThreadContextElement.DefaultImpls |  | 0% | | n/a | 4 | 4 | 2 | 2 | 4 | 4 | 1 | 1 |
| SelectAwaitOnCompletion |  | 0% | | 0% | 3 | 3 | 7 | 7 | 2 | 2 | 1 | 1 |
| UndispatchedMarker |  | 0% | | n/a | 5 | 5 | 2 | 2 | 5 | 5 | 1 | 1 |
| Unconfined |  | 0% | | 0% | 4 | 4 | 7 | 7 | 3 | 3 | 1 | 1 |
| InactiveNodeList |  | 0% | | 0% | 5 | 5 | 4 | 4 | 4 | 4 | 1 | 1 |
| Dispatchers |  | 0% | | n/a | 5 | 5 | 4 | 4 | 5 | 5 | 1 | 1 |
| DeferredCoroutine |  | 0% | | n/a | 5 | 5 | 6 | 6 | 5 | 5 | 1 | 1 |
| CoroutineExceptionHandler.DefaultImpls |  | 0% | | n/a | 4 | 4 | 2 | 2 | 4 | 4 | 1 | 1 |
| SelectJoinOnCompletion | | 0% | | 0% | 3 | 3 | 7 | 7 | 2 | 2 | 1 | 1 |
| CancellableContinuation.DefaultImpls |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| Delay.DefaultImpls | | 0% | | 0% | 3 | 3 | 3 | 3 | 2 | 2 | 1 | 1 |
| LazyStandaloneCoroutine | | 0% | | n/a | 2 | 2 | 5 | 5 | 2 | 2 | 1 | 1 |
| EventLoopKt | | 0% | | 0% | 3 | 3 | 2 | 2 | 2 | 2 | 1 | 1 |
| LazyDeferredCoroutine | | 0% | | n/a | 2 | 2 | 5 | 5 | 2 | 2 | 1 | 1 |
| DispatcherExecutor | | 0% | | n/a | 3 | 3 | 3 | 3 | 3 | 3 | 1 | 1 |
| EventLoopImplBase.DelayedRunnableTask | | 0% | | n/a | 3 | 3 | 5 | 5 | 3 | 3 | 1 | 1 |
| CompletionHandlerKt | | 0% | | n/a | 3 | 3 | 3 | 3 | 3 | 3 | 1 | 1 |
| ChildContinuation | | 0% | | n/a | 2 | 2 | 5 | 5 | 2 | 2 | 1 | 1 |
| CoroutineExceptionHandlerKt.CoroutineExceptionHandler.new CoroutineExceptionHandler() {...} |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| JobSupport.addLastAtomic..inlined.addLastIf.new LockFreeLinkedListNode.CondAddOp() {...} |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| CancelFutureOnCompletion | | 0% | | 0% | 3 | 3 | 5 | 5 | 2 | 2 | 1 | 1 |
| StandaloneCoroutine | |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| InvokeOnCompletion | |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| JobKt__JobKt.DisposableHandle.new DisposableHandle() {...} | | 0% | | n/a | 2 | 2 | 3 | 3 | 2 | 2 | 1 | 1 |
| DisposeOnCompletion | | 0% | | n/a | 2 | 2 | 4 | 4 | 2 | 2 | 1 | 1 |
| InterruptibleKt.runInterruptible.new Function2() {...} | |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 | 1 | 1 |
| CompletedWithCancellation | |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 | 1 | 1 |
| BlockingEventLoop | | 0% | | n/a | 2 | 2 | 3 | 3 | 2 | 2 | 1 | 1 |
| RunnableKt |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| ExecutorCoroutineDispatcher.Key.new Function1() {...} | | 0% | | 0% | 2 | 2 | 1 | 1 | 1 | 1 | 1 | 1 |
| CoroutineDispatcher.Key.new Function1() {...} | | 0% | | 0% | 2 | 2 | 1 | 1 | 1 | 1 | 1 | 1 |
| SchedulerTaskKt |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| ExecutorCoroutineDispatcher.Key | | 0% | | n/a | 1 | 1 | 4 | 4 | 1 | 1 | 1 | 1 |
| NonDisposableHandle | | 0% | | n/a | 4 | 4 | 4 | 4 | 4 | 4 | 1 | 1 |
| CoroutineDispatcher.Key | | 0% | | n/a | 1 | 1 | 4 | 4 | 1 | 1 | 1 | 1 |
| SupervisorCoroutine | | 0% | | n/a | 2 | 2 | 3 | 3 | 2 | 2 | 1 | 1 |
| SupervisorJobImpl | | 0% | | n/a | 2 | 2 | 2 | 2 | 2 | 2 | 1 | 1 |
| CancellableContinuationImplKt |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| IncompleteStateBox |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| EventLoopImplBase.DelayedTaskQueue | |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 | 1 | 1 |
| DefaultExecutorKt | | 0% | | n/a | 2 | 2 | 1 | 1 | 2 | 2 | 1 | 1 |
| CompletionHandlerException |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| RunnableKt.Runnable.new Runnable() {...} |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| YieldContext |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| CoroutinesInternalError |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| CancelHandlerBase |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| AbstractTimeSource |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| BeforeResumeCancelHandler |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| ExecutorCoroutineDispatcher |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| JobCancellingNode |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| CompletionHandlerBase |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| CancelHandler |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| GlobalScope |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|
| Active | |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 | 1 | 1 |